Ordinals
testnet4
Sat 2099926084153952
decimal
3117794.2
degree
2°177794′1058″2‴
percentile
99.99648030780341%
name
iefxwhin
cycle
2
epoch
14
period
1546
block
3117794
offset
2
timestamp
2083-02-11 13:57:52 UTC
(expected)
rarity
common
prev
next